📜  eslint init - Shell-Bash (1)

📅  最后修改于: 2023-12-03 15:14:54.245000             🧑  作者: Mango

ESLint初始化介绍

什么是ESLint?

ESLint是一个用于检查JavaScript代码是否符合规范的工具。它可以帮助开发人员提高代码质量并避免一些常见的编码错误。

如何初始化ESLint?

ESLint提供了一个命令行工具eslint init,可以帮助我们初始化ESLint配置。下面我们将介绍如何使用该命令。

命令行参数

eslint init可以使用以下参数:

  • --config-path:指定配置文件的路径。
  • --parser:指定解析器。
  • --eslintrc:覆盖默认的配置文件。
  • --reset:重置配置文件。
初始化步骤
  1. 打开命令行工具(如Terminal)。

  2. 进入您的项目文件夹。

  3. 运行eslint init命令。如果您没有全局安装ESLint,请先运行npm install eslint --save-dev来安装ESLint。

  4. 接下来,您需要选择ESLint配置的格式。有两个选项:

    • 使用“wizard”命令以问答方式设置配置文件。
    • 使用“guide”命令以尝试使用指南配置文件。

    选择一个您喜欢的选项,通过按下相应的键来进行选择。

  5. 在选择了配置文件格式后,您将看到一些不同的配置选项。您可以按照您的喜好进行选择。最后,ESLint将生成一个配置文件(.eslintrc.js或.eslintrc.json)。

配置文件

配置文件是ESLint的核心组成部分,它将告诉工具应该检查哪些规则。配置文件可以是JavaScript(.js)或JSON(.json)格式。

下面是一个配置文件的例子:

module.exports = {
  env: {
    browser: true,
    es6: true
  },
  extends: 'eslint:recommended',
  parserOptions: {
    ecmaVersion: 2018,
    sourceType: 'module'
  },
  rules: {
    indent: ['error', 2],
    'linebreak-style': ['error', 'unix'],
    quotes: ['error', 'single'],
    semi: ['error', 'always']
  }
};
总结

通过运行eslint init命令,我们可以轻松地初始化ESLint配置文件,并使用该工具来检查我们的JavaScript代码是否符合规范。这样可以提高我们的代码质量以及编码效率。